Vermont State Rifle & Pistol Association                                       January 28, 2011

 

The VSRPA would like to alert you that there are 3 bills before the Vermont House that are of interest to Vermont Sportsmen and Sportswomen.  These bills are:

 

·         H.10 - An Act Relating to the Design and Inspection of Shooting Ranges

·         H.83 - An Act Relating to the Negligent Storage of a Firearm

·         H.89 - An Act Relating to the Banning of Hunting Black Bear with Dogs

 

It is the opinion of the VSRPA that these bills are onerous to the common sense of Vermont’s Sportsmen and Sportswomen, and we ask for your consideration to speak out against all three.
